#347568 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#347568 is composed of 20.4% red, 45.9%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 11.1% yellow and 54.1% black. It has a hue angle of 168 degrees, a saturation of 38.5% and a lightness of 33.1%. #347568 color hex could be obtained by blending #68ead0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

● #347568 color description : Dark moderate cyan.
#347568 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#347568 has RGB values of R:52, G:117,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0, Y:0.11, K:0.54. Its decimal value is 3437928.

Shades and Tints of #347568
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040807 is the darkest color, while #fafd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#347568
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4e5b58 is the less saturated color, while #00a987 is the most saturated one.
